TurboCollage Lite is a free-form photo collage tool for iPad users, designed for manual layout and high-resolution print export.

Key features

Overlapping Collage Engineedge

Manual arrangement, scaling, and rotation of photos on a free-form canvas.

High-Resolution Exportedge

Maintains full resolution for printing up to A1 size.

FAQ

Is TurboCollage Lite suitable for professional printing?
Yes, the app is designed to maintain full image resolution, supporting exports suitable for printing up to A1 size.
How does TurboCollage Lite compare to Picsart?
TurboCollage Lite focuses on a distraction-free, manual collage-layout experience, whereas Picsart offers a comprehensive, AI-driven creative suite with social-sharing features.
Does TurboCollage Lite receive regular updates?
No, the app has not received a store update in over seven years, which may impact compatibility with newer iPadOS versions.
